Douglas was born in 1955. Douglas's possible relatives are Linda Ardell Skelton, Evelyn H Skelton, Jennifer Alaina Skelton and one other person. Douglas was born 69 years ago. Douglas has listed phone number: (281) 537-2708. Houston is a city Douglas has lived in. Douglas’s current address is 5706 Havenwoods Dr, Houston, Tx 77066.